Samsung Galaxy S21 series is receiving the August 2021 Android security patch

Samsung released the August 2021 Android security patch for the Galaxy A52 a few days ago, followed by the A72 and A8 (2018). Now, the company has rolled out the latest security patch to three more smartphones – Galaxy S21, Galaxy S21+, and Galaxy S21 Ultra.

The new build carrying the August 2021 security patch comes with firmware version G99x0ZCU2AUGE, and the update for the S21 Ultra requires a download of about 300MB.

The update is currently seeding in China and should begin rolling in Hong Kong and Taiwan in a few days, with the rollout expected to expand to more countries in a couple of weeks.

If you live in China and haven’t received the new firmware on your S21/S21+/S21 Ultra yet, you can try checking it manually by going to your device’s Settings > Software update menu.
